      @ Elena Simonova: Well! Funny you should ask that question actually! The last time the 93rd Highlanders (Argyle & Sutherland’s) faced off & defeated Russian Cavalry (Mainly Cossacks) was at the Battle of Balaclava, during the Crimean War on the 24/October/1854! This was when around 500 Of these Scots Highlanders (Infantry) effectively held their position to successfully prevent a similar number of Russian horsemen breaking through the British lines to capture their rear positions there. The action was & still is known famously in British Military History as the “Thin Red Line!” During this action numerous Victoria Crosses were awarded to the 93rd Regiment of Foot (These were incidently, also amongst the very first ever of these such medals to be awarded!), the Sutherland Highlanders!
